Occurrences in Scripture

9 total occurrences across the text

Nehemiah 10:37

and that we should bring the first fruits of our dough, our wave offerings, the fruit of all kinds of trees, and the new wine and the oil, to the priests, to the rooms of the house of our God; and the tithes of our ground to the Levites; for they, the Levites, take the tithes in all the cities of our tillage.

Nehemiah 10:38

The priest the son of Aaron shall be with the Levites, when the Levites take tithes. The Levites shall bring up the tithe of the tithes to the house of our God, to the rooms, into the treasure house.

Genesis 28:22

then this stone, which I have set up for a pillar, will be God’s house. Of all that you will give me I will surely give a tenth to you.”

Deuteronomy 14:22

You shall surely tithe all the increase of your seed, that which comes out of the field year by year.

Deuteronomy 26:12

When you have finished tithing all the tithe of your increase in the third year, which is the year of tithing, then you shall give it to the Levite, to the foreigner, to the fatherless, and to the widow, that they may eat within your gates and be filled.

1 Samuel 8:15

He will take one tenth of your seed, and of your vineyards, and give it to his officers, and to his servants.

1 Samuel 8:17

He will take one tenth of your flocks; and you will be his servants.
